Commit graph

8 commits

Author SHA1 Message Date
Tobias C. Berner
45526ecbee framework: Add new USES 'magick' for graphics/ImageMagick*
A new USES has been added to depend on ImageMagick.

	USES=magick

adds a LIB_DEPENDS on graphics/ImageMagick${IMAGEMAGICK_DEFAULT}.

If a specific version is required, use for example

	USES=magick:6        resp.     USES=magick:7

If only a build, run or test is required, use for example

	USES=magick:build    resp.     USES=magick:6,build,test

If a dependency on the nox11 flavor is required, use for example

	USES=magick:nox11    resp.     USES=magick:7,nox11,run,test

See magick.mk for more details on the available flags.

The tree has been completely converted to make use of this.

Approved by:	bapt
Differential Revision: https://reviews.freebsd.org/D32754
2021-12-11 14:50:53 +01:00
Kevin Bowling
da3162c7c9 graphics/mesa-libs: Bump reverse deps for libglvnd
Per discussion with bapt on helping pkg handle the changing of these
deps and avoiding impossible upgrade senarios.

PR:		246767
Reviewed by:	manu, bapt
Approved by:	x11
Differential Revision:	https://reviews.freebsd.org/D30824
2021-06-22 11:53:08 -07:00
Mathieu Arnold
cf118ccf87
One more small cleanup, forgotten yesterday.
Reported by:	lwhsu
2021-04-07 10:09:01 +02:00
Mathieu Arnold
305f148f48
Remove # $FreeBSD$ from Makefiles. 2021-04-06 16:31:07 +02:00
Yuri Victorovich
8a74a82029 graphics/freetype-gl: Add DEMO option to install demo programs
because they are nice programs.
2021-03-18 22:01:39 +00:00
Yuri Victorovich
fc95e24599 graphics/freetype-gl: Add missing link flags for GLEW and freetype libraries 2021-03-18 18:56:47 +00:00
Yuri Victorovich
5e1e8b1e10 graphics/freetype-gl: Use ${IMAGEMAGICK_DEFAULT}
Reported by:	danfe
2021-03-18 08:10:42 +00:00
Yuri Victorovich
44a3f15731 New port: graphics/freetype-gl: C OpenGL Freetype engine library 2021-03-17 22:29:37 +00:00